У меня следующий вопрос. Допустим, есть две именованные таблицы (как в HOME/Format как таблица):
OPS:
operation formula
sum =[@Col2] + [@Col3]
diff =[@Col2] - [@Col3]
MYTABLE:
operation Col2 Col3 result
sum 1 2
diff 1 2
Можно поместить формулу в столбец result в MYTABLE , отыскивая ее из OPS на основе содержимого столбца MYTABLE[operation]?
Поиск прост, но возвращает содержимое OPS[formula] виде текста, и я не смог преобразовать его в формулу, которая вычисляет.
=INDEX(OPS[formula], MATCH([@operation], OPS[operation], 0), 1)
Я нашел некоторые решения, использующие VBA Evaluate() но он не работает в таблицах (результат всегда равен #VALUE! ошибка).
